Why Tick And Flea Treatments For Dogs is Crucial

Fleas and ticks aren’t just annoying; they can pose serious health risks to both pets and their owners. These parasites can cause:

  • Flea Allergy Dermatitis (FAD): A common skin condition in pets caused by flea bites.
  • Tapeworms: Fleas can carry tapeworm larvae, which can infect pets when they ingest a flea while grooming.
  • Tick-bite Fever/Biliary: A disease caused by Babesia parasites transmitted by ticks, which attack red blood cells and lead to joint pain, lethargy, fever and loss of appetite.
  • Anaemia: Severe infestations of fleas, especially in kittens and puppies, can lead to blood loss and anaemia.

Factors To Consider When Picking the Best Tick and Flea Treatments for Your Dog

  • Age: Flea treatments need to be appropriate for your pet’s age. Many products aren’t safe for puppies under 8 to 12 weeks, so always check the label before applying.
  • Breed and Coat Type: Your dog’s coat can play a role in how effective a treatment is. For dogs with thick fur, applying a topical treatment directly to the skin can be tricky. If it only reaches the hair, it won’t work as it should.
  • Health History: Consider your pet’s overall health, including any medications or conditions they have. Some flea preventatives may not be ideal for dogs with certain health issues—like those with a history of seizures, where specific treatments might be safer.
  • Lifestyle: Think about your dog’s routine. Do they spend a lot of time outdoors? Are there other pets at home? These details can influence the best choice for flea and tick control.
  • Location: Where you live matters, too. Some areas are hotspots for certain parasites, and in some places, parasites might be resistant to specific treatments. Make sure to choose a product that’s effective in your region.

Topical (Spot-On) Treatments for Dogs

Topical treatments are one of the most popular choices for flea and tick prevention. These are liquid medications applied directly to your pet’s skin, usually between the shoulder blades.

How They Work: The active ingredients spread through the skin’s natural oils, killing fleas and ticks on contact. Many spot-on treatments also repel mosquitoes and biting flies.

 Oral (Chew) Treatments For Dogs

Oral chews are a popular, hassle-free and effective solution for protecting your dog from ticks and fleas.

With a tasty chew that pets love, these treatments work from the inside out, offering fast-acting, long-lasting protection.

Ideal for dogs that dislike topical applications, oral chews provide a convenient way to keep your furry friend safe from parasites while making treatment time feel like a treat.

How They Work: Once ingested, the medication enters your pet’s bloodstream. Fleas and ticks must bite your pet to be exposed to the active ingredient, which then kills the parasites.

Collar Treatment For Dogs

Tick and flea prevention collars offer a convenient, long-lasting solution to protect your pooch from parasites.

These easy-to-use collars provide continuous protection for months, ensuring your dog stays safe from fleas, ticks, and their harmful effects.

With collars that are water-resistant and hassle-free, it’s the perfect ‘set-and-forget’ way to keep your dog protected.

How They Work: Collars release a steady, low dose of repellent that spreads across your pet’s body.

Spray Treatments For Dogs

Tick and flea prevention sprays offer fast-acting, targeted protection.

Easy to apply, these sprays provide immediate relief from parasites while preventing future infestations.

Ideal for spot treatments or full-body protection, sprays are a versatile solution that helps keep your dog comfortable and pest-free.

They are also handy to us an extra layer of defense during peak tick and flea seasons and can be used to treat bedding and other surfaces in the home.

How They Work: The sprays contain insecticides or repellents that kill and repel fleas and ticks.
